Stefan Janols Joins Spectra Premium AB As Managing Director

Janols will be responsible for managing Spectra Premium’s European OEM operations and supporting business activities.

Spectra Premium Industries announced that Stefan Janols has joined Spectra Premium AB, the Swedish branch of Spectra Premium, as managing director. 

Janols has a strong industrial background, particularly in the automotive industry, where he occupied key research & development, sales, production and quality management roles for Swedish OEM companies including automotive safety supplier Autoliv and Plastal, a supplier of automotive thermoplastics, for more than 26 years. In his new role, he will be responsible for managing Spectra Premium’s European OEM operations and supporting business development activities. 

“Stefan’s vast experience in various management positions and in the automotive industry will ensure a strong presence at our Trollhättan facility. It is an honor to welcome him within our ranks and we wish much success in his new tenure as managing director,” said Jacques Mombleau, president and CEO of Spectra Premium.

Janols graduated from Chalmers teknsika högskola (Chalmers University of Technology), located in Gothenburg, Sweden, with a Master of Science in Engineering (MSc.), Industrial Engineering.
